Everyone keeps talking about blitzes. That is apparently the worst thing to do to Warner as he has a very quick release and the experience to know who to throw to in those situations. Couple that with standing off the WR (understandable against these type of receivers) and we really will struggle to get to him often. IMO we have to generate pressure with just our front four, the moment we start sending more guys consistently is the moment that we give up big plays.
